Mount
Deep sky imaging with the StarShoot Pro requires an equatorial mount with
a right ascension (R.A.) motor drive. The goal for your mount is to seamlessly
track the apparent movement of the sky as the Earth rotates. The tracking
must be very accurate, or the object you want to image will drift and blur
across the camera’s field of view while the exposure is taken. Even a small
amount of drift will cause a star to look oblong instead of a round point. We
recommend using a high-quality equatorial mount which utilizes periodic error
correction (PEC) or has the ability to interface with an autoguider.

Computer
The StarShoot Pro requires a PC to operate the camera. For astro-imaging
in the field at night, a laptop computer is highly recommended. The included
software is Maxim DL Essentials which requires Windows XP, or Windows
Vista operating systems.
Note: The StarShoot Pro drivers and MaxIm DL Essentials do not support
64-bit operating systems
The following hardware is also required:
• Processor: 700 MHz speed or higher, Pentium™ III equivalent or higher
• Recommended minimum memory size is 512 MB
• Disk Space: 100 MB for program installation, 500 MB or more to store

images is recommended
